(Effective January 1, 2016.)
WAC 388-829-0120









How long are the training certificates valid?









Basic training, LTCW orientation, and safety training certificates remain valid as long as the staff maintains their twelve hours of CE annually. Certificates are portable from one agency to another. For the purpose of becoming a HCA-C, the seventy-five hour certificates expire after two years. If CRSB staff choose to take the HCA-C exams for certification; their seventy-five hour certificate must meet the DOH requirements as outlined in WAC 246-980-060. Costs incurred for the testing and certification are the sole responsibility of the staff person taking them. [Statutory Authority: RCW 71A.12.030, 71A.12.120, and chapter 74.39A RCW. WSR 15-20-045, § 388-829-0120, filed 9/29/15, effective 1/1/16.]
